About the role
The Information Governance – Matter Mobility Coordinator supports high-volume attorney transitions and client matter movement within a structured, fast-paced information governance environment. The organization offers strong training, internal growth opportunities, and a collaborative team culture.
Responsibilities
- Coverage of client matter onboarding and off-boarding processes, including secure transfer of electronic and physical records
- Cohesion with internal IT and records teams, and compliance with firm policies and confidentiality standards
- Serving as a key liaison between departing/joining attorneys, prior firms, and internal operations teams
- Overseeing secure transfer of electronic files, supporting organization, indexing, validation, and tracking of physical and electronic records
- Ensuring compliance with confidentiality requirements and records retention policies throughout all transfer activities
- Maintaining detailed logs, reporting documentation, and tracking systems related to matter mobility processes
- Reviewing transfer requests for completeness, accuracy, and policy compliance prior to execution
- Coordination of communications across legal teams, practice groups, and external stakeholders
- Supporting physical records preparation, shipment, and secure disposition processes
- Identifying opportunities to improve workflows, efficiency, and reporting within matter mobility operations
- Providing guidance and training to internal teams on onboarding/offboarding procedures
